Responsibilities

  • Provide support in a manner conducive to their safety and comfort, under the direction of an RN and Program Manager.

  • Perform all duties in accordance with established methods, techniques and recognized standard.

  • Assist program support staff in completion of all daily/shift tasks, including but not limited to oversight of individuals’ medical and health needs: hospitalization, appointments, assessments, discharging, transferring and caring for the residents' personal belongings.

  • Provide ongoing support, guidance and role modeling for individuals.

  • Assist individuals with home maintenance and perform cleaning duties as assigned.

  • Perform Activities of Daily Living (ADLSs) for residents as required.

  • Coordinate scheduling for residents requiring occupational therapy, physical therapy and speech therapy.

  • Take and record weights, blood pressures, temperatures, pulse and respiration and give skin care treatments, as permitted by state regulation.

  • Report on resident status or family concerns to RN and Program Manager.

  • Ensure all paperwork, reports, trainings are up to date and completed within the Divisions expected timelines.

  • Ensure that residents and families receive the highest quality of service in a caring and compassionate atmosphere, which recognizes the individual's needs and rights.

  • Attend and actively participate in all trainings as assigned and maintain certification in CPR, First Aid, crisis management, and MAP

Qualifications

  • Certified Nursing Assistant Certificate Required. Experience with the program population is preferred.

  • Ability to write routine reports and correspondence.

  • Strongly prefer that a candidate will have a demonstrated understanding of and competence in serving culturally diverse populations.

  • Ability to read and interpret documents such as policy and procedure manuals.

  • Strong computer knowledge.

  • High energy level, superior interpersonal skills and ability to function in a team oriented environment and as well as work independently

  • Ability to execute a variety of decision-making models.

  • Commitment to Advocates values and mission.

  • Must hold a valid drivers’ license. Must have access to an operational and insured vehicle and be willing to use it to transport clients.
